International Midwives Day (original invite) – 4th May 2007 Trafalgar Square Print

The International Confederation of Midwives (ICM) launched the first International Day of the Midwife (IDM) on 5 May 1991. On this day midwives, from all affiliated associations express solidarity through joint activities to highlight the knowledge and skills of midwives, and celebrate with women the contribution midwives make to the health of their nations.

As part of the celebrations the Royal College of Midwives will be releasing 1000 balloons from Trafalgar Square at 11am on Friday 4th May.

The IMA would like to join into the celebrations but also highlight our plight. In our endavour to obtain indemnity cover to continue in our practice we have had support from midwives worldwide.
